#cc650f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cc650f is composed of 80% red, 39.6%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.5% magenta, 92.6%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 27.3 degrees, a saturation of 86.3% and a lightness of 42.9%. #cc650f color hex could be obtained by blending #ffca1e with #990000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#cc650f color description : Strong orange.

#cc650f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#cc650f has RGB values of R:204, G:101,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.5, Y:0.93,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 13395215.

Hex triplet cc650f #cc650f
RGB Decimal 204, 101, 15 rgb(204,101,15)
RGB Percent 80, 39.6, 5.9 rgb(80%,39.6%,5.9%)
CMYK 0, 50, 93, 20
HSL 27.3°, 86.3, 42.9 hsl(27.3,86.3%,42.9%)
HSV (or HSB) 27.3°, 92.6, 80
Web Safe cc6600 #cc6600
CIE-LAB 54.22, 36.405, 59.526
XYZ 29.643, 22.182, 3.173
xyY 0.539, 0.403, 22.182
CIE-LCH 54.22, 69.776, 58.55
CIE-LUV 54.22, 85.284, 48.271
Hunter-Lab 47.098, 29.925, 28.975
Binary 11001100, 01100101, 00001111

Shades and Tints of #cc650f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030100 is the darkest color, while #fef6f0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#cc650f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f6d6c is the less saturated color, while #d46407 is the most saturated one.
